In an era where data breaches are rampant, encryption has emerged as a vital tool for ensuring data security. By transforming sensitive information into unreadable formats, encryption protects data from unauthorized access.
Data encryption is the process of converting plaintext data into encoded text using a specific algorithm and an encryption key. Only those with the decryption key can access the original information.
AES is one of the most widely used encryption standards, known for its speed and security. It employs a symmetric key algorithm, making it both efficient and secure for various applications.
RSA is a public-key encryption technique that is often used for secure data transmission. It relies on the mathematical difficulty of factoring large prime numbers, providing robust security.
Although considered outdated now, DES was historically significant in data security. It uses a symmetric key but is less secure than modern algorithms like AES.
Blowfish is a flexible encryption algorithm known for its speed and effectiveness. It is particularly suited for situations where the key length needs to be adaptable.
As the successor to Blowfish, Twofish offers increased security and efficiency. It supports key sizes of up to 256 bits, making it a strong choice for sensitive data protection.
